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ics

Actually the lead thing has been brought up before. Here's the answer:

We didn't get the time to explore it in Chapter 13 but the lead and gold armbands aren't made of actual gold and lead, they merely look like it. So no one's getting poisoned.

You can see the full answer here.

As for the release... we don't have it yet, I don't think. The lads are hard at work on it, that you can be certain. Rest assured 0.5 WILL BE WORTH THE WAIT.